HttpResponse.OnStarting 方法

定義

多載

OnStarting(Func<Task>)

新增在回應標頭傳送至用戶端之前要叫用的委派。 這裡註冊的回呼會以反向循序執行。

OnStarting(Func<Object,Task>, Object)

新增在回應標頭傳送至用戶端之前要叫用的委派。 這裡註冊的回呼會以反向循序執行。

OnStarting(Func<Task>)

來源:
HttpResponse.cs
來源:
HttpResponse.cs

新增在回應標頭傳送至用戶端之前要叫用的委派。 這裡註冊的回呼會以反向循序執行。

public:
 virtual void OnStarting(Func<System::Threading::Tasks::Task ^> ^ callback);
public virtual void OnStarting (Func<System.Threading.Tasks.Task> callback);
abstract member OnStarting : Func<System.Threading.Tasks.Task> -> unit
override this.OnStarting : Func<System.Threading.Tasks.Task> -> unit
Public Overridable Sub OnStarting (callback As Func(Of Task))

參數

callback
Func<Task>

要執行的委派。

備註

這裡註冊的回呼會以反向循序執行。 最後一個註冊的會先叫用。 反向順序是複寫中介軟體的運作方式,其中最內部中介軟體會先查看回應。

適用於

OnStarting(Func<Object,Task>, Object)

來源:
HttpResponse.cs
來源:
HttpResponse.cs

新增在回應標頭傳送至用戶端之前要叫用的委派。 這裡註冊的回呼會以反向循序執行。

public:
 abstract void OnStarting(Func<System::Object ^, System::Threading::Tasks::Task ^> ^ callback, System::Object ^ state);
public abstract void OnStarting (Func<object,System.Threading.Tasks.Task> callback, object state);
abstract member OnStarting : Func<obj, System.Threading.Tasks.Task> * obj -> unit
Public MustOverride Sub OnStarting (callback As Func(Of Object, Task), state As Object)

參數

callback
Func<Object,Task>

要執行的委派。

state
Object

要擷取並傳回委派的狀態物件。

備註

這裡註冊的回呼會以反向循序執行。 最後一個註冊的會先叫用。 反向順序是複寫中介軟體的運作方式,其中最內部中介軟體會先查看回應。

適用於